How to Access your Accommodations
We use a software called "Accommodate" to manage accommodations. If you are registered with SAA, then you can access your Accommodate account through your MyPugetSound dashboard. By clicking on the Accommodate tile, you will be directed to the Accommodate app where you can view your accommodations, submit semester requests, book testing room appointments, and more!

Housing Accommodations

Accommodations related to housing which could include Single Rooms, Service Animals, and Emotional Support Animals (ESAs).

Single Room Accommodation

SAA understands that a single room accommodation can be critical to some students' access to college. Through an in-depth and collaborative process, we gather extensive documentation to determine whether a single room accommodation is necessary. Whether or not a single room accommodation is determined to be necessary, SAA will work to ensure equitable access to appropriate housing.

Typically, it takes only a few days. Depending on the need, dropping in to our Open Office Hours may be sufficient. Our Open Office Hours are Monday-Thursday from 1:00pm-4:00pm.

You never need to reapply for accommodations. Once approved, your accommodations will be yours to use for the entire time you are a Puget Sound student. 

 

However, each semester you intend to use your accommodations, you must indicate this by submitting a Semester Request form. 

 

In addition, you can always schedule a meeting to review or update your accommodations whenever you'd like
